24.63 mi Straight Distance
40.29 mi Driving Distance
59 minutes Estimated Driving Time
The straight distance between Rhayader (Wales) and Machynlleth (Wales) is 24.63 mi, but the driving distance is 40.29 mi.
It takes 57 mins to go from Rhayader to Machynlleth.
Driving directions from Rhayader to Machynlleth
Straight distance: 39.63 km. Route distance: 64.82 km
Latitude: 52.3015 // Longitude: -3.51064

Forecast: Overcast clouds
Temperature: 8.4°
Humidity: 93%
Current time: 10:08 PM
Sunrise: 07:04 AM
Sunset: 05:49 PM
Latitude: 52.5903 // Longitude: -3.85349

Forecast: Overcast clouds
Temperature: 10.8°
Humidity: 100%
Current time: 10:08 PM
Sunrise: 07:06 AM
Sunset: 05:50 PM